
数据跨库分析可以通过数据集成工具、ETL工具、数据虚拟化工具、分布式查询引擎、BI工具来实现,其中,使用BI工具是最常见和高效的方式。BI工具能够连接不同的数据源,进行数据的抽取、转换和加载,并提供强大的数据分析和可视化功能。例如,FineBI是一款优秀的BI工具,具备强大的数据集成和分析能力。FineBI不仅支持多种数据源的连接,还能实现跨库数据的整合和分析,为用户提供直观的可视化报表和深入的数据洞察。FineBI官网: https://s.fanruan.com/f459r;
一、数据集成工具
数据集成工具是跨库分析的重要手段之一。这些工具能够将来自多个不同数据库的数据整合到一起,形成一个统一的数据视图。常见的数据集成工具包括Informatica、Talend和Apache NiFi等。这些工具通过连接不同的数据源,进行数据的抽取、转换和加载,最终将数据存储到目标数据库中,从而实现跨库分析。
Informatica是一款功能强大的数据集成工具,支持多种数据源的连接和数据转换。通过Informatica,用户可以轻松地将不同数据库中的数据整合到一起,实现数据的统一管理和分析。Talend是一款开源的数据集成工具,具备强大的数据转换和集成功能。通过Talend,用户可以将不同数据库中的数据抽取出来,并进行清洗、转换和加载,从而实现跨库数据的分析。Apache NiFi是一款数据流处理工具,支持数据的实时传输和处理。通过Apache NiFi,用户可以将不同数据库中的数据流整合到一起,实现数据的实时分析和处理。
二、ETL工具
ETL工具是实现跨库分析的另一种常见手段。ETL工具通过数据的抽取、转换和加载,将不同数据库中的数据整合到一起,形成一个统一的数据视图。常见的ETL工具包括IBM InfoSphere DataStage、Microsoft SQL Server Integration Services (SSIS)和Pentaho Data Integration (PDI)等。
IBM InfoSphere DataStage是一款功能强大的ETL工具,支持多种数据源的连接和数据转换。通过DataStage,用户可以将不同数据库中的数据抽取出来,并进行清洗、转换和加载,从而实现跨库数据的分析。Microsoft SQL Server Integration Services (SSIS)是微软提供的ETL工具,具备强大的数据转换和集成功能。通过SSIS,用户可以将不同数据库中的数据整合到一起,实现数据的统一管理和分析。Pentaho Data Integration (PDI)是一款开源的ETL工具,支持多种数据源的连接和数据转换。通过PDI,用户可以轻松地将不同数据库中的数据抽取出来,并进行清洗、转换和加载,从而实现跨库数据的分析。
三、数据虚拟化工具
数据虚拟化工具通过创建一个虚拟数据层,将不同数据库中的数据整合到一起,形成一个统一的数据视图。这种方式无需将数据实际复制或移动,而是通过虚拟化技术实现数据的整合和分析。常见的数据虚拟化工具包括Denodo、TIBCO Data Virtualization和Cisco Data Virtualization等。
Denodo是一款功能强大的数据虚拟化工具,支持多种数据源的连接和数据虚拟化。通过Denodo,用户可以将不同数据库中的数据整合到一起,形成一个统一的数据视图,从而实现跨库数据的分析。TIBCO Data Virtualization是一款企业级的数据虚拟化工具,具备强大的数据整合和虚拟化功能。通过TIBCO Data Virtualization,用户可以轻松地将不同数据库中的数据整合到一起,实现数据的统一管理和分析。Cisco Data Virtualization是一款高性能的数据虚拟化工具,支持多种数据源的连接和数据虚拟化。通过Cisco Data Virtualization,用户可以将不同数据库中的数据整合到一起,形成一个统一的数据视图,从而实现跨库数据的分析。
四、分布式查询引擎
分布式查询引擎是实现跨库分析的另一种有效方式。这些引擎通过分布式计算技术,能够对不同数据库中的数据进行并行查询和分析,从而实现跨库数据的整合和分析。常见的分布式查询引擎包括Apache Drill、Presto和Apache Spark SQL等。
Apache Drill是一款高性能的分布式查询引擎,支持多种数据源的连接和查询。通过Apache Drill,用户可以对不同数据库中的数据进行并行查询和分析,从而实现跨库数据的整合和分析。Presto是一款开源的分布式查询引擎,具备强大的查询和分析功能。通过Presto,用户可以对不同数据库中的数据进行并行查询和分析,实现数据的统一管理和分析。Apache Spark SQL是一款基于Spark的分布式查询引擎,支持多种数据源的连接和查询。通过Spark SQL,用户可以对不同数据库中的数据进行并行查询和分析,从而实现跨库数据的整合和分析。
五、BI工具
BI工具是实现跨库数据分析的最常见和高效的方式之一。这些工具能够连接不同的数据源,进行数据的抽取、转换和加载,并提供强大的数据分析和可视化功能。例如,FineBI是一款优秀的BI工具,具备强大的数据集成和分析能力。FineBI不仅支持多种数据源的连接,还能实现跨库数据的整合和分析,为用户提供直观的可视化报表和深入的数据洞察。
FineBI官网: https://s.fanruan.com/f459r;
FineBI具备强大的数据集成功能,支持多种数据源的连接和数据抽取。通过FineBI,用户可以轻松地将不同数据库中的数据抽取出来,并进行清洗、转换和加载,从而实现跨库数据的分析。FineBI还提供丰富的数据分析和可视化功能,用户可以通过拖拽操作,快速创建各种类型的图表和报表,深入挖掘数据中的价值。
此外,FineBI还具备强大的数据权限管理和安全控制功能,确保数据的安全性和合规性。用户可以根据实际需求,灵活设置数据的访问权限,确保只有授权用户才能访问和分析数据。
FineBI还提供丰富的数据分析模板和预置报表,用户可以根据实际需求,选择合适的模板和报表,快速进行数据分析和展示。通过FineBI,用户可以深入挖掘数据中的价值,发现潜在的业务机会和风险,从而做出更加科学和准确的决策。
六、跨库分析的实际应用场景
跨库分析在各行各业中都有着广泛的应用。以下是几个常见的应用场景:
-
金融行业:金融机构通常需要对来自不同系统的数据进行整合和分析,如客户信息、交易记录、市场数据等。通过跨库分析,金融机构可以全面了解客户的行为和需求,优化产品和服务,提高客户满意度和忠诚度。
-
零售行业:零售企业通常需要对来自不同渠道的数据进行整合和分析,如线上和线下销售数据、库存数据、客户数据等。通过跨库分析,零售企业可以全面了解市场需求和销售趋势,优化供应链和库存管理,提高销售和利润。
-
制造行业:制造企业通常需要对来自不同系统的数据进行整合和分析,如生产数据、设备数据、质量数据等。通过跨库分析,制造企业可以全面了解生产过程和设备状态,优化生产工艺和质量控制,提高生产效率和产品质量。
-
医疗行业:医疗机构通常需要对来自不同系统的数据进行整合和分析,如患者信息、诊疗记录、实验室数据等。通过跨库分析,医疗机构可以全面了解患者的健康状况和治疗效果,优化诊疗方案和服务,提高医疗质量和患者满意度。
-
教育行业:教育机构通常需要对来自不同系统的数据进行整合和分析,如学生信息、成绩数据、教学数据等。通过跨库分析,教育机构可以全面了解学生的学习情况和教学效果,优化教学方案和管理,提高教育质量和学生成绩。
七、跨库分析的挑战和解决方案
跨库分析虽然具有很多优势,但也面临一些挑战。以下是几个常见的挑战及其解决方案:
-
数据源的多样性:不同数据库系统的数据格式和结构可能存在差异,导致数据的整合和分析变得复杂。解决方案是采用标准化的数据格式和结构,或者使用数据集成工具和ETL工具进行数据的抽取、转换和加载。
-
数据量的巨大:跨库分析通常涉及大量的数据,如何高效地存储和处理这些数据是一个重要的挑战。解决方案是采用分布式存储和计算技术,如Hadoop、Spark等,以提高数据的存储和处理效率。
-
数据的实时性:某些业务场景对数据的实时性要求较高,如何实现数据的实时分析是一个重要的挑战。解决方案是采用数据流处理技术,如Apache Kafka、Apache Flink等,实现数据的实时传输和处理。
-
数据的安全性:跨库分析涉及多个数据源,如何确保数据的安全性和隐私性是一个重要的挑战。解决方案是采用数据加密、访问控制等安全措施,确保数据的安全性和合规性。
-
数据的质量:跨库分析的数据来源多样,数据的质量可能存在差异,如何保证数据的准确性和一致性是一个重要的挑战。解决方案是采用数据清洗和校验技术,确保数据的准确性和一致性。
综上所述,数据跨库分析可以通过数据集成工具、ETL工具、数据虚拟化工具、分布式查询引擎和BI工具来实现。每种方法都有其优缺点,用户可以根据实际需求选择合适的方法和工具。使用BI工具,如FineBI,是最常见和高效的方式。FineBI官网: https://s.fanruan.com/f459r;
相关问答FAQs:
数据跨库分析的基本步骤是什么?
数据跨库分析是一种将来自不同数据库的数据进行整合和分析的方法。这一过程通常包括多个步骤。首先,需要确定分析的目标和需要整合的数据源。接着,数据科学家或分析师需要对每个数据库中的数据结构和格式进行了解,确保能够顺利提取所需数据。在提取数据后,通常需要对数据进行清洗和预处理,以确保数据的质量和一致性。清洗过程可能包括去除重复值、填补缺失值以及标准化数据格式等。最后,经过处理的数据将被整合到一个统一的分析环境中,分析师可以使用统计分析工具或机器学习模型进行深入分析,得出业务洞察。
如何确保跨库分析中的数据安全性与合规性?
在进行跨库分析时,数据安全性和合规性是至关重要的考虑因素。首先,必须遵循相关法律法规,例如《通用数据保护条例》(GDPR)或《加州消费者隐私法案》(CCPA),确保数据的收集、存储和处理均符合法规要求。其次,数据的访问控制也非常重要,需确保只有授权用户才能访问敏感数据。在数据传输过程中,采用加密技术可以有效防止数据泄露。此外,定期进行审计和监控也有助于识别潜在的安全漏洞和合规风险。通过建立完善的数据管理政策和流程,企业可以在保证数据安全的前提下,充分发挥跨库分析的价值。
跨库分析使用哪些工具和技术?
跨库分析涉及多种工具和技术,能够帮助分析师高效地处理和分析数据。常用的数据库管理系统包括MySQL、PostgreSQL、Oracle和MongoDB等,这些系统支持数据的存储和查询。在数据提取和整合方面,ETL(提取、转换、加载)工具如Apache Nifi、Talend和Informatica等被广泛应用,能够高效地将不同数据源的数据整合到一个统一的平台上。数据分析和可视化工具如Tableau、Power BI和R语言等则用于对整合后的数据进行深入分析和展示。对于大数据环境,Apache Spark和Hadoop也可以用于处理和分析海量数据。结合这些工具和技术,分析师能够更好地实现跨库数据分析,获取深刻的业务洞察。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。



